The boundary between these species runs approximately across Siberia, the main boundary is the Yenisei River. American moose are very variable in size, the largest of them with the most powerful horns belong to the Alaskan subspecies A. a. gigas and to the East Siberian A. a. pfizenmayeri; the smallest elk with deer-like antlers belongs to the Ussuri subspecies of A. a. cameloides.
